This video of a working scale model clearly shows how the design works: https://vimeo.com/409862252 The Regolith Trap is designed for maximum interior capacity. After studying other designs, I came to the conclusion that the best way to push the fill ratio a lot higher than 50% was to use some sort of trap door. After a lot of thought and tinkering, I believe I found a design that works extremely well, and isn’t too complex. While it is hard to get exact numbers, I believe this drum design can exceed 80% fill capacity and even push 90%. Which also means it would hold over 30 liters - possibly closer to 35 liters. My CAD model uses aluminum for all the main parts, which would put the drum’s weight at 4.5 kg. But if lighter, stronger materials were chosen, walls could be made thicker and stronger. This design has 3 sections offset at 120 degrees from each other. Each section only has one scoop, so the total width of scoops engaged at one time is 115 mm. The scoop is large enough to fit a 5 cm stone. Since I didn’t want a lot of moving parts involved with the trap door, I designed it to be only one part - a durable silicone/rubber material that uses a living hinge to open and shut. This would keep any regolith from interfering with the hinge rotation. The overall diameter of the drum is just under 450 mm, and the length just under 360 mm.
